Transaction 8a70aca303c3f275b6665d8074034ecfe23f4a24317e237328c5b278c461e0ba

1 Input
1 Outputs
  • 8a70aca303c3f275b6665d8074034ecfe23f4a24317e237328c5b278c461e0ba:0
  • value  2526000
    address  3ENqX87MUBiHFHydkWq9VjoML21TCYLiqs